Russia Structural Metal FAQ

Expert Answers to Technical Implementation Questions

How does stainless steel keel perform in Arctic temperatures?

Our specialized stainless steel alloys are designed to maintain structural ductility at low temperatures, preventing the brittle fractures common in standard carbon steel during Russian winters.

What are the safety standards for rolling scaffold use in industrial zones?

All our rolling scaffolds comply with international safety norms and local Russian GOST standards, featuring locking mechanisms that ensure stability on uneven industrial floors.

Can scaffolding accessories be mixed between different brands?

While some general components are compatible, we strongly recommend using a unified system of scaffolding accessories to ensure load-bearing calculations remain accurate and safe.

What is the benefit of bar tie reinforcing in concrete structural repair?

Bar tie reinforcing ensures precise spacing and alignment of rebar during the pouring process, which is critical for the seismic stability of buildings in various Russian geological zones.

How is square column reinforcement installed in existing buildings?

Square column reinforcement is typically installed by encasing existing columns in high-strength metal frames, which are then grouted to transfer loads from the slab to the foundation.
